The most internationally visible representation of ladyboys comes through performance arts. The famous cabaret shows that originated in Pattaya in the 1970s have grown into polished, technically accomplished productions that draw millions of visitors annually. These shows are characterized by their dazzling costumes, elaborate choreography, and performances that blend Thai culture with international music and dance, showcasing the incredible artistry and talent of the performers.
